The School Holiday program at The Sewing Room

sewing room

The classes in the School Holiday program are designed for children aged eight and up. There is a strong focus on recycling through the program, from fabrics to clothing and many of our teachers encourage children to create a master piece from things they already have.

Classes for younger children include soft toy making, jewellery making, wearable art and basic sewing skills which encourage imagination and creativity.

Older children have the opportunity to learn how to use a sewing machine and create bags or re-fashion vintage and op-shop garments.
